Interaction between magnetic poles. Illustration of bar magnets showing magnetic attraction and repulsion between the magnetic poles. Magnetism is a property of ferromagnetic metals (such as iron, nickel and cobalt) caused by the alignment of the spins of the electrons in the metal. By convention, the resulting magnetic poles in a magnet are labelled north and south, here represented as red and white. Opposite poles attract (bottom), while poles of the same polarity repel each other (middle and top).
